LINCROFT, NJ — With its gentle breezes and warm weather, June is perhaps the best month of the year to head out to your county parks.
The Monmouth County Park System has filled the month with exciting activities the whole family can enjoy.

Boat Tours of the Manasquan Reservoir
Friday, June 5 at 6 p.m. & 7 p.m.
Saturdays & Sundays, June 6 & 7, 13 & 14, 20 & 21 and 27 & 28 at 2 p.m., 3 p.m., 4 p.m. & 5 p.m.
Manasquan Reservoir, Howell - All tours leave from the Visitor Center.
These 45-minute tours are narrated by Park System Naturalists and include opportunities to view local wildlife. The cost is $6 per adult and $4 per child, age 12 and under. Children must be two years of age or older to attend and able to sit independently during the duration of the tour. Please call to confirm schedule as tours are both weather and water level dependent. Life-jackets required. Tickets can be purchased on day of tour only.

Nature Lecture: Fireflies of Monmouth County
Thursday, June 11 from 7-8 p.m.
Freneau Woods Park Visitor Center, Aberdeen
Find out what this fascinating insect is really doing when they light up at night during this talk by a Park System Naturalist. Discussion includes how to decode fireflies’ signals and the mysteries behind their biology and ecology. FREE!

Freshwater Fishing Derbies
Saturday, June 20 from 2-5 p.m.
Manasquan Reservoir, Howell
Sunday, June 21 from 2-5 p.m.
Turkey Swamp Park, Freehold
Each day starts with a free fishing clinic from 12:30-1:30 p.m. Prizes will be awarded for the longest fish in three different categories. Fishing pole rentals available on a first-come, first-served basis. Rental cost is $5 per pole. A container of worms is included with each registration. The cost is $34 per family of 4; $10 per person. Walk-ins are welcome; cash, check or credit card accepted on site.
